In fact, as of Saturday night, it looks like NU coaches managed to pull off a big commitment flip that has the added bonus of hurting their Big Ten rival, the Minnesota Golden Gophers.
According to On3’s Tim Verghese, the Husker coaches rolled out the red carpet in a big way for the 15 official visitors on Saturday. The festivities included taking everyone to the State Capitol Building for a fancy dinner. After that trip to see one of the most impressive sights in the city of Lincoln, it appears that the dinner was the final step in flipping 3-star EDGE Ma'atoe Moe.
Late on Saturday night, Verghese and fellow Rivals analyst Greg Biggins both put in new predictions for Moe to flip to Nebraska. The predictions came within a few hours of each other, and, perhaps more importantly, both received 65% certainty ratings. As a general rule, when an analyst logs a prediction, it comes in at 60%. Anything more than that usually means they’re actually very, very close to 100% but don’t want to go there just yet.
Should Moe announce his commitment to the Huskers in the coming days, it would be yet another chapter in what has been a very interesting recruiting cycle for the Utah pass rusher.

Following the Gophers’ first big recruiting weekend, Moe sent out a commitment post on Twitter on Monday before quickly deleting it. After fielding several questions from analysts, he tried to clear things up.
"I did commit to Minnesota, but I’m backing off a bit. I want to see how this visit [to Nebraska] plays out, and then I’ll decide where I’m going after this weekend,” he said later in the week.
Nebraska has pursued Moe throughout his recruiting process, and it sounds like, while he initially pulled the trigger on a commitment to the Gophers, he soon realized he needed to see what the Cornhuskers offered before he shut everything down. As of Sunday morning, it looks like Rhule and Co. showed him more than enough to “flip” a commitment that seemed shaky just minutes after his original post.
